Supreme Court Review of Sex Offender Laws
The Supreme Court has accepted a case from Connecticut addressing the due process questions in widely publishing the name and picture of every resident convicted of any sex crime. The court may address whether convicted offenders are entitled to an individual review of their possible future threat before being published in an undifferentiated directory.

Graduation prayer suit in Denver, CO
Challenges to freedom of religion continue to perpetually develop throughout the United States, including in Maine. Although the family in question in this case are atheists, it is important to remember that Freedom of Religion affords equal protection to both "freedom 'from' religion" and "freedom of religion": vigorously upholding the standard of religious freedom in the United States is the best environment for rich religious diversity.
